Specs
Release year
2012
Megapixels
14 MP
Sensor
1/2.3-inch (6.17 x 4.55 mm) CCD
Lens
24-432 mm equivalent, F3.2-5.8
Memory card
SD/SDHC/SDXC
Max memory
Up to 2TB (SDXC)
Battery
Samsung SLB-10A
Size
106.5 x 59.9 x 23.4 mm
Weight
187.9 g without battery and memory card
Samsung WB150F FAQ
What battery does the Samsung WB150F use?
Samsung WB150F uses Samsung SLB-10A. When buying used, confirm the seller includes a working charger or plan to add one. See the battery guide for charger and spare-battery checks.
What memory card does the Samsung WB150F take?
Samsung WB150F uses SD/SDHC/SDXC. The current buyer-facing maximum is Up to 2TB (SDXC); for older or unusual formats, stay within that limit and avoid oversized cards. See the memory card guide before buying cards for older cameras.
Is the Samsung WB150F worth buying used?
It can be worth buying if you want a 14 MP Samsung digital camera from 2012 with 1/2.3-inch (6.17 x 4.55 mm) CCD. Check power, lens movement, screen condition, and storage access before paying. How do you transfer photos from the Samsung WB150F?
The simplest transfer path is usually to remove the memory card and use a compatible card reader. If the camera uses internal storage or a rare card format, confirm the cable or reader before buying. The card reader guide and photo transfer guide cover the common options.
